黑狐家游戏

代码托管平台有哪些,比较好的代码托管平台

欧气 2 0

标题:探索代码托管的最佳平台

在当今数字化的时代,代码托管平台已成为软件开发过程中不可或缺的一部分,它们提供了一个集中的地方来存储、管理和共享代码,使得团队协作更加高效,版本控制更加容易,并且可以方便地跟踪代码的变化,本文将介绍一些比较好的代码托管平台,并探讨它们的特点和优势。

1. GitHub

GitHub 是目前最受欢迎的代码托管平台之一,拥有庞大的用户社区和丰富的开源项目,它提供了强大的版本控制功能,包括分支管理、合并请求、代码审查等,使得团队协作更加流畅,GitHub 还支持多种编程语言和开发工具,并且提供了丰富的 API 和集成选项,方便与其他工具和服务进行集成。

2. GitLab

GitLab 是一个开源的代码托管平台,提供了与 GitHub 类似的功能,包括版本控制、分支管理、合并请求、代码审查等,它还提供了更多的企业级功能,如持续集成/持续部署(CI/CD)、项目管理、问题跟踪等,适合团队规模较大、开发流程较为复杂的项目。

3. Bitbucket

Bitbucket 是 Atlassian 公司推出的代码托管平台,提供了与 GitHub 和 GitLab 类似的功能,它的特点是与 Atlassian 的其他工具,如 Jira、Confluence 等进行了深度集成,方便团队在一个平台上进行项目管理、问题跟踪和代码托管。

4. Gitee

Gitee 是国内最大的代码托管平台之一,提供了与 GitHub 类似的功能,包括版本控制、分支管理、合并请求、代码审查等,它还提供了更多的中国特色功能,如代码托管、项目管理、团队协作、安全管理等,适合国内的开发团队。

5. SourceForge

SourceForge 是一个历史悠久的代码托管平台,提供了多种编程语言和开发工具的支持,它的特点是拥有大量的开源项目,并且提供了丰富的资源和工具,方便开发者进行项目开发和管理。

6. Cloud9

Cloud9 是一个在线的代码托管平台,不需要安装任何软件,只需要通过浏览器即可进行代码编辑和托管,它的特点是提供了强大的开发环境,包括代码编辑器、终端、调试器等,方便开发者进行项目开发和调试。

7. Visual Studio Team Services(VSTS)

VSTS 是微软公司推出的代码托管平台,提供了与 Visual Studio 集成的开发环境,方便开发者进行项目开发和管理,它还提供了丰富的版本控制功能,包括分支管理、合并请求、代码审查等,适合团队规模较大、开发流程较为复杂的项目。

8. Subversion(SVN)

SVN 是一个传统的版本控制工具,虽然不像 GitHub 等新兴平台那样具有丰富的功能和社区支持,但它仍然被广泛使用,SVN 提供了简单易用的版本控制功能,适合小型团队和个人项目。

是一些比较好的代码托管平台,它们各有特点和优势,可以根据自己的需求和团队规模选择适合自己的平台,在选择代码托管平台时,需要考虑以下几个因素:

1、功能:平台是否提供了强大的版本控制功能、分支管理、合并请求、代码审查等功能。

2、社区:平台是否拥有活跃的社区和丰富的开源项目,方便学习和交流。

3、安全性:平台是否提供了安全的代码托管环境,保护代码的安全。

4、集成性:平台是否与其他工具和服务进行了深度集成,方便项目管理和开发。

5、价格:平台是否提供了免费或付费的服务,以及付费服务的价格是否合理。

代码托管平台是软件开发过程中不可或缺的一部分,选择适合自己的平台可以提高团队协作效率,保证代码的质量和安全。

标签: #代码托管平台 #比较好 #代码 #托管

黑狐家游戏
  • 评论列表

留言评论